Share prices finished higher on London's Stock Exchange Friday after a calm session. Prices moved up on a good performance in the stock index futures market, but investors then became reluctant to take positions as the weekend approached, dealers said. The Financial Times-Stock Exchange 100-share index was up 5.9 points, or 0.3 percent, at 2,183.4. The Financial Times 30-share index was up 5.9 points at 1,723.8. The Financial Times 500-share index rose 2.46 points to close at 1,152.52. Volume came to 521.3 million shares, compared with 559.3 million shares Thursday.
